Antes de reservar
Es bueno saberlo
The villa is part of the Elite Havens portfolio, ensuring a standardized high level of service.
You can sometimes book a 'partial rental' (4 or 5 bedrooms) for a reduced rate in low season.
A 20% deposit is usually required to confirm, with the balance due 75 days prior.
Qué llevar
Reef shoes (the shallow water can sometimes have shells or coral bits)
Tennis gear (rackets are provided but pros prefer their own)
Cash for staff tips (customary for the villa team at the end of stay)

Preguntas frecuentes y consejos ocultos
Todo lo que realmente quieres saber antes de reservar.
Is the beach swimmable?
Yes, but it's very shallow. Great for toddlers, but adults may need to walk 100m out to get waist-deep, especially from April to September.
How does the food work?
Daily breakfast is included. For other meals, the chef buys ingredients at market cost + 20% fee + 7% tax. You just pick from a menu or request dishes.
Is it private?
Yes, the entire walled estate is yours. The beach is public but very quiet and rarely sees foot traffic.
Can I walk to restaurants?
Yes, there are a few beach clubs and local spots (like Think & Retro Cafe) within a 10-15 minute beach walk.
Is there a gym?
Not on the property. Guests have access to the Chai Talay Estate gym next door for approx. 500 THB/day.
Is it party-friendly?
No. It's a family villa in a quiet neighborhood. Excessive noise is discouraged, though private celebrations are fine.

5 cosas que debes saber antes de ir
💡The 'connecting doors' between bedrooms in each pavilion are great for families but mean less sound privacy for couples.
💡The sunset view is arguably the best on the island, directly facing the Five Islands.
💡You are 50 minutes from Chaweng/Airport — this is not a base for exploring the whole island, it's a base for staying put.
💡The tennis court also has a basketball hoop, making it a multi-sport court for teens.
💡The 'handling fee' on groceries applies to alcohol too, so buying your own wine at the store might save money.
